Over the past years, service providers have been applying AI to their core mobile and wireline networks, and
will look at ways to deploy AI in RAN to dynamically manage frequencies, sectors and base stations,
improving efficiency, power consumption, and performance metrics. Similarly, gen AI and AIOps are enabling
predictive maintenance, root-cause analysis and smarter decision-making with guardrails for privacy and
compliance.
Laying the foundations for 6G
Service providers are taking a more pragmatic approach to the next generation of mobile architecture (6G)
with a focus on improving business outcomes. Defining 6G involves more than just infrastructure — it
requires the participation of a broader ecosystem of industry players, demanding structural and cultural shifts
across the value chain. This collaborative approach will be key to driving innovation and ensuring the
technology meets the demands of the future.
The growing telco industry ecosystem will focus over the next year on the following:
? What key aspects of 6G differentiate from 5G’s capabilities
? Distributed architectures with AI driven autonomous infrastructure
? Fostering new collaboration behaviors to accelerate transformation
? Open APIs to streamline multi-system interactions and offer new services
? Horizontal platforms to mitigate risk and improve operational consistency
? Evolution of network slicing with AI inference to enable intelligent connectivity
? Holistic sustainability as a core driver of next-gen networks
? Integrating all photonic and non-terrestrial network (NTN) technologies
? Exploring new use cases:
? Immersive AR/VR/XR experiences
? Precision positioning
? Advanced autonomous vehicle (V2X)
? Integrated sensing - situational awareness
? Energy efficient IoT integration
Open source will play a pivotal role in addressing innovation, flexibility, unpredictability, and independence in
this rapidly evolving space. The road to 6G will focus on harnessing AI and automation to unlock new data-
driven services and meet ambitious sustainability goals. In our increasingly disruptive world, the journey will
require pragmatic, deliberate, and constant evolution to differentiate and stand out from the crowd, while
ensuring business value is delivered across industries and geographies.
